2011-09-28 49 views
0

我正在使用我的网站上的fb注册插件。有时一个网站不支持iframe。是否有下面这个脚本的另一个版本,没有iframes或有解决方法?Facebook注册PLugin问题

<iframe src="https://www.facebook.com/plugins/registration.php? 
     client_id=113869198637480& 
     redirect_uri=https%3A%2F%2Fdevelopers.facebook.com%2Ftools%2Fecho%2F& 
     fields=name,birthday,gender,location,email" 
    scrolling="auto" 
    frameborder="no" 
    style="border:none" 
    allowTransparency="true" 
    width="100%" 
    height="330"> 
</iframe> 

感谢您的帮助

回答

1

我不明白你的想法,一个网站“并不支援iframe”,而是要回答你的问题是什么意思,注册插件仅作为一个iFrame,我不知道有任何其他的方式来使用它。

如果您需要出于某种原因,您无法使用常规API自行实现注册插件的功能。注册插件只是优化了一个特定的使用案例('注册一个可以使用Facebook帐户信息的网站'),并使其更快实施。

0

是的。您可以使用插件的XFBML版本。这使您不仅可以做你正在问的内容,而且可以验证自定义字段。这是我选择在我的应用程序上使用的。不过,我不确定fb是否会反对,或者不会在1月1日来临。考虑到没有替代品,如果他们这样做会有点混乱。关于如何使用和实施信息这看到此链接:

http://developers.facebook.com/docs/plugins/registration/advanced/

布兰登